my husband and i filed prose and had our creditors meeting today. i can just tell you a bit about our experience. we got the required documents (ch7 petition) and filed it dec. 15, 2004. things went smoothly. we did have a few creditors call us and try to bully us a bit, them wanting their money ect. we kept track of all the violations they made, date, time name of person of all calls ect. we even had some threats from creditors. they can be nasty when they want to. we had our home number changed so we would no longer recieve those calls. we included every debt we could possibly owe in the petition. ours was a no asset case as well. we were even able to claim our 2004 federal tax return as exempt. we went to our creditors meeting today. it went smoothly. we were the only people for the whole day that was not being represented by a lawyer. there was 3 cases in front of us and we were actually the first people up as none of their lawyers had shown up for the meeting. here they had paid a large some of money adn they didnt show up. they asked us about 10 questions, told us it was a no asset case, and to take care of ourselves. our discharge date is in 2months from now. it was pretty straight forward. just thought you might want to know how it went for us, might help you or not. i am a worry wart and worry aobut everything. i am suprised the meeting went so easily. thought it would be really scary. now i can relax a little bit.
